Commercial businesses, such as supermarkets, are always searching for methods to remain competitive through digital transformation. One area where they often struggle is in managing their large number of refrigerators and freezers. Business owners need to ensure that the temperature is always maintained at the correct level to keep their food fresh, while optimizing energy consumption. To address this challenge, NEXCOM’s XPPC 10-100 offers a solution that not only controls and monitors cooling appliances, but also employs the power of AI at the edge and an IoT gateway.
Powered by the Intel® Celeron® processor and DDR3L support of up to 8GB, this fanless touchscreen computer can perform AI tasks locally, without relying on cloud computing. Once implemented onto their cold storage units, this computer promotes digital transformation via detecting temperature fluctuations to maintain the highest standard of food freshness.
Moreover, the XPPC-10-100 acts as an IoT gateway, collecting and transmitting data from temperature, lighting, and sensor controllers to the cloud. With its COM port and RJ45 GbE, the XPPC 10-100 enables seamless connectivity and data transfer between the cooling appliances and the cloud. Businesses can now gain real-insights into their operations, monitor performance, and make informed decisions based on data-driven analytics.
Compliant with IP65, this fanless computer provides customers with a reliable digital transformation solution.
